Description

*By Online Auction 20th May 2026** A charming, freehold, riverside apartment enjoying panoramic views directly across the river Dee, with parking, garaging and mooring opportunities.


Description
The apartment is entered via a private ground-floor reception hall, offering practical space for coats and footwear. From here, a turned staircase with an ornate cast-iron balustrade rises to the first floor landing, where there is ample room for a dedicated home study area.
The kitchen is appointed with a comprehensive range of fitted cabinets set beneath quartz work surfaces. High-quality integrated Neff and Miele appliances include an oven, hob and washer/dryer.
The spacious lounge features bifold doors opening to a Juliet balcony, framing exceptional river views across the Chester Meadows. An archway leads directly into a well-proportioned dining room, ideal for entertaining.
There are two bedrooms; the principal bedroom benefits from fitted wardrobes, while the second bedroom, currently used as a home office, is fitted with bespoke shelving and cabinetry.
The generous bathroom is fitted with a Jacuzzi whirlpool bath with shower over, a Villeroy & Boch vanity unit with wash basin, WC and a chrome heated towel rail.
An enclosed staircase rises to a substantial loft room, featuring a vaulted ceiling and Velux windows that enjoy spectacular river views. Most recently used as a TV and media lounge, the room is equipped with integrated surround sound speakers and benefits from extensive eaves storage. An en suite wet room style shower room completes this versatile and impressive space.

Gardens and grounds
This appealing apartment is approached through an attractive walled frontage, opening onto an extensive gravel courtyard that provides off-road parking. The property also enjoys the added advantage of a single garage.
To the rear, the beautifully maintained communal riverside gardens sweep down towards the riverbank, offering a serene and picturesque setting. At the foot of the garden, is a small wooden octagonal summer house, which was erected by the current owner, which offering a delightful spot from which to savour the tremendous, ever-changing river views.
Several neighbouring apartments benefit from boat moorings, with this privilege to be extended to the purchaser of this property, subject to the necessary arrangements.

Situation
Meadow View is situated in an elevated setting, having panoramic views directly over the river Dee, towards the Chester Meadows.
The historic Roman city of Chester is within a short walk and offers a comprehensive choice of amenities, whilst Boughton offer a broad choice of day-to-day amenities, including a Waitrose store, hairdressers, public houses and general stores.
On the recreational front, Chester offers a wealth of sports facilities, including golf, horse racing, rowing, sailing and canoeing.
The area is well-placed for commuting to the commercial centres of the northwest, with the M53 Junction 12 within 2 miles leading onto the M56 and M6. Chester station offers a direct service to London, Euston, within 2 hours.

*Guide Price: An indication of a seller's minimum expectation at auction and given as a “Guide Price” or a range of “Guide Prices”. This is not necessarily the figure a property will sell for and is subject to change prior to the auction.

Reserve Price: Each auction property will be subject to a “Reserve Price” below which the property cannot be sold at auction. Normally the “Reserve Price” will be set within the range of “Guide Prices” or no more than 10% above a single “Guide Price.”
